Source: Wikipedia Historical events 1960
  • Koningin Juliana (Huis van Oranje-Nassau) was from September 4, 1948 till April 30, 1980 sovereign of the Netherlands (also known as Koninkrijk der Nederlanden)
  • In The Netherlands , there was from May 19, 1959 to July 24, 1964 the cabinet De Quay, with Prof. dr. J.E. de Quay (KVP) as prime minister.
  • The Netherlands had about 11.4 million citizens.
  • February 13 » Black college students stage the first of the Nashville sit-ins at three lunch counters in Nashville, Tennessee.
  • April 25 » The United States Navy submarine USSTriton completes the first submerged circumnavigation of the globe.
  • May 1 » Formation of the western Indian states of Gujarat and Maharashtra; also known as "Maharashtra Day".
  • May 3 » The Anne Frank House museum opens in Amsterdam, Netherlands.
  • June 23 » The United States Food and Drug Administration declares Enovid to be the first officially approved combined oral contraceptive pill in the world.
  • November 28 » Mauritania becomes independent of France.
Weather August 12, 1960

The temperature on August 12, 1960 was between 9.5 °C and 18.1 °C and averaged 13.7 °C. There was 5.0 mm of rain during 7.8 hours. There was 0.1 hours of sunshine (1%). The heavily clouded was. The average windspeed was 3 Bft (moderate breeze) and was prevailing from the north-northwest.
